Dimensional Fund Advisors LP increased its position in Ormat Technologies, Inc. (NYSE:ORA - Free Report) by 19.1% in the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 1,890,235 shares of the energy company's stock after buying an additional 303,756 shares during the quarter. Dimensional Fund Advisors LP owned 3.12% of Ormat Technologies worth $133,770,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Ormat Technologies (NYSE:ORA -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, August 6th. The energy company reported $0.48 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.37 by $0.11. Ormat Technologies had a return on equity of 5.47% and a net margin of 14.49%.The firm had revenue of $234.02 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$225.26 million.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$0.37 earnings per share. The business's revenue was up 9.9%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Ormat Technologies, Inc. will post 1.94 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Ormat Technologies, Inc engages in the geothermal and recovered energy power business in the United States, Indonesia, Kenya, Turkey, Chile, Guatemala, Guadeloupe, New Zealand, Honduras, and internationally. It operates in three segments: Electricity, Product, and Energy Storage. The Electricity segment develops, builds, owns, and operates geothermal, solar photovoltaic, and recovered energy-based power plants; and sells electricity.
